Deadlines — Days to Register and Transfer License

When moving from Iowa to Maryland, you must register your vehicle within 60 days of establishing residency. You must also transfer your driver's license within 60 days. Plan to visit the Maryland DMV promptly after your move.

What You'll Pay — Registration, Title, and Sales Tax

Registering your vehicle in Maryland costs $241–$383 (2-year, weight-based; increased Jul 1, 2025). Title transfer fee is $100 (title transfer is required). Vehicle sales/use tax is 6%. Budget for these costs before your move.

Inspections — Safety, Emissions, or None

Maryland requires both a safety inspection (Upon transfer only (not recurring)) and emissions testing (Statewide VEIP program (most counties)). You will need to pass both before or shortly after registering your vehicle. This is one of the stricter states for vehicle inspections.

Insurance Minimums — Liability Coverage Required

Maryland requires minimum liability insurance of 30/60/15 (bodily injury per person / per accident / property damage, in thousands). Your current Iowa minimums are 20/40/15. You must update your insurance to meet Maryland requirements before registering.

License Plates — Front, Rear, and Plate Transfer

Maryland requires both front and rear plates (Iowa requires front and rear). Surrender out-of-state plates; new MD plates issued. You will need to surrender your Iowa plates and obtain new Maryland plates.
